Entrance Fees for 2021

The entrance fees for Marakele National Park vary depending on the type of visitor and the duration of stay. Here are the current entrance fees for 2021:

South African Citizens and Residents

  • Adults - R100 per person per day
  • Children (2-11 years) - R50 per person per day

SADC Nationals

  • Adults - R200 per person per day
  • Children (2-11 years) - R100 per person per day

International Visitors

  • Adults - R400 per person per day
  • Children (2-11 years) - R200 per person per day

Please note that these entrance fees are subject to change without prior notice.

Conservation Fees

In addition to the entrance fees, visitors to Marakele National Park are also required to pay a conservation fee. This fee goes towards the maintenance and preservation of the park's natural resources. Here are the current conservation fees:

South African Citizens and Residents

  • Adults - R40 per person per day
  • Children (2-11 years) - R20 per person per day

SADC Nationals

  • Adults - R80 per person per day
  • Children (2-11 years) - R40 per person per day

International Visitors

  • Adults - R160 per person per day
  • Children (2-11 years) - R80 per person per day

Please note that these conservation fees are also subject to change without prior notice.

How to Pay

Visitors to Marakele National Park can pay their entrance and conservation fees at the park's gate upon arrival. Payments can be made using cash, credit card, or debit card. It is recommended to bring enough cash as not all areas in the park have card facilities available.

Tips for Visitors

Here are some tips to help you plan your visit to Marakele National Park:

  • Plan your visit in advance to ensure availability of accommodation and activities.
  • Bring comfortable walking shoes, sunscreen, a hat, and insect repellent.
  • Respect the park's rules and regulations, including speed limits and no littering.
  • Be aware of the park's gate times and plan your activities accordingly.
  • Observe wildlife from a safe distance and do not approach or feed them.
